BioLargo, Inc. Company Profile
Background
BioLargo, Inc. (OTCQB: BLGO) is a cleantech and life sciences company dedicated to developing and commercializing innovative technologies that address environmental challenges. The company's mission is to "make life better" by providing sustainable solutions in water and wastewater treatment, air quality control, industrial odor management, and infection control. With over 13 years of extensive research and development, BioLargo holds a diverse portfolio of issued patents and offers full-service environmental engineering through its subsidiaries.

Financials and Funding
As of December 31, 2023, BioLargo reported annual revenue of $12.23 million, reflecting significant growth. The company has successfully reduced its debt, retiring over $3 million in 2020 and an additional $650,000 in March 2021. In 2016, BioLargo's subsidiary, Clyra Medical Technologies, secured $750,000 in equity financing and a $5 million operating line of credit from Sanatio Capital LLC to support FDA approval and commercialization of its advanced wound care products.
Pipeline Development
BioLargo's key pipeline developments include:
- Aqueous Electrostatic Concentrator (AEC): A technology designed to remove PFAS from water sources, currently in the final stages of development with pilot units being constructed for field testing.
- Advanced Oxidation System (AOS): An energy-efficient water treatment technology deployed at a municipal wastewater treatment plant near Montréal, Québec, as part of a demonstration pilot.
- BioClynse: A patented, FDA 510(k)-cleared wound irrigation product developed by Clyra Medical Technologies, designed to be gentle yet effective without generating antimicrobial resistance.
Technological Platform and Innovation
BioLargo's innovation is driven by its proprietary technologies and scientific methodologies:
- Proprietary Technologies:
- CupriDyne Clean: An industrial odor and VOC control product that eliminates odors without masking them, used in various industries including waste management and cannabis production.
- Pooph: A pet odor control product that is safe for use around pets and humans, marketed through a branding company and available through retailers like Chewy and Amazon.
- Scientific Methods:
- Advanced Oxidation Processes: Utilized in the AOS to efficiently remove contaminants from water.
- Electrostatic Concentration: Employed in the AEC to target and remove PFAS compounds from water sources.

Strategic Collaborations and Partnerships
BioLargo has established significant partnerships to enhance its market position:
- Garratt-Callahan: A national industrial water treatment company collaborating with BioLargo to develop and sell custom wastewater treatment equipment.
- BKT South Korea: A strategic partner working with BioLargo to expand sales of its products.
Operational Insights
BioLargo's operational strategy leverages its subsidiaries to address various environmental challenges:
- ONM Environmental: Focuses on air quality and odor control solutions, including the CupriDyne Clean product line.
- BioLargo Engineering: Provides full-service environmental engineering and consulting services.
- Clyra Medical Technologies: Develops advanced wound care and infection control products.
